About A Place To Grow Childcare

At A Place To Grow, we have been providing quality daycare for 40 years. Our child care services are designed to meet the needs of busy families, with flexible schedules. Our program offers full day options from 8am to 6pm, or 8am to 4pm. We provide a safe and nurturing environment for infants, toddlers, pre-school and pre-k children. Our facility is located on the first floor of the Park Avenue Congregational Church, offering plenty of room for activities and learning. The church provides an indoor gym, conference room, kitchen, and a new playground area with climbing structures and a grassy area for field games. We have an on-site custodian to ensure the safety of all children, and we are able to accommodate up to 47 children daily.

Infant Program
A partnership with parents is at the heart of our philosophy for taking care of infants. We want the care that your baby receives at school to be an extension of the care they receive from home. When parents arrive at A Place To Grow, we want to hear about your baby’s night and morning so we can understand their needs for the day. In this way, your baby’s schedule is unique. In turn, you will receive an Infant Daily News which will tell you all about your baby’s day with us. Our classrooms all have telephones and we invite you to “check in”.

Toddlers
Our toddler rooms are a bustle of independent activity as toddlers struggle “to do it by myself”. They need thoughtful teachers who are close by and who encourage this new phase of development. They are learning new skills and changing each day. We support their fine and gross motor coordination, taking care of their belongings and themselves, and most importantly being a friend and making friends. Your child’s social and emotional development and health is our top priority and an integral part of our curriculum.

Preschool
We offer preschool children a carefully prepared environment, freedom to make choices, stimulating activities and guidance from teachers who understand the impact of early education on children’s development. Our classrooms are divided into learning centers that include: art, building, dramatic play, a reading corner, and science, sensory and math materials. Teachers change the content of the work as the year progresses and as the interests and skills of the children emerge and develop. Our curriculum is aligned with the Department of Education’s Preschool Curriculum Guidelines. Our preschool children participate in an in-depth Theme Study which takes place over several weeks. Some themes in the past have included: Homes, Things in the Sky, Works of Great Artists, and the Ocean. This unique way of teaching allows children, families and teachers to collaborate and enrich the curriculum. Children learn how to learn: we encourage a deeper investigation of a topic; we learn about it in many different ways; and we encourage persistence, patience and a positive attitude.
